Transaction 8c51ccf7044780c8eaa090496114b7af37c4604e02c740c5fc69b0150f614597

1 Input
2 Outputs
  • 8c51ccf7044780c8eaa090496114b7af37c4604e02c740c5fc69b0150f614597:0
  • value  666087
    address  3CFnk1WfcL95jE5EQvCD5STBc6W1JQGHv6
  • 8c51ccf7044780c8eaa090496114b7af37c4604e02c740c5fc69b0150f614597:1
  • value  707068
    address  bc1q3jp0ykaa3p3q3c6e20uvqwfrx3keppyd4s4wyn